Ottawa outlasts Smiths Falls, 3-2

 

The Ottawa Senators gutted out a close 3-2 win against the Smiths Falls Bears.

No lead was more than two goals during the contest, and the winning goal was scored by Kyle Hillick at 7:35 of the third period.

 

Ottawa was led by Hillick, who had one goal.

The Senators' penalty kill was spotless, allowing no goals on four Smiths Falls power plays.

Others who scored for Ottawa included Samuel Meisenheimer and Zacharie Car, who each put in one. In addition, Ottawa received assists from Jared Leslie and Brady Cloutier, who each chipped in one and Sean Rappleyea and Johnathan Kovacevic, who contributed two each.

Smiths Falls found itself stymied offensively, and got off a mere 14 shots against Ottawa's defense.

The Bears were helped by Nicolas Coates, who tallied one goal. Coates scored 6:44 into the second period to make the score 2-1 Ottawa. Corey Caruso assisted on the tally. Smiths Falls also got a goal from Johnny Curran as well. Other players who recorded assists for Smiths Falls were Chris MacMillan, who had one.

Ian Andriano recorded 12 saves for the Senators. Ottawa incurred 10 minutes in penalty time with five minors. Smiths Falls' Dyllan Lubbesmeyer stopped 19 shots out of the 22 that he faced. The Bears incurred 10 minutes in penalty time with five minors.
